首页
学习
活动
专区
圈层
工具
发布
    • 综合排序
    • 最热优先
    • 最新优先
    时间不限
  • 来自专栏MySQL修行 | 老叶茶馆

    Innodb合并分裂

    RECORD ≥ (id=2) → #5 LEAF NODE #5: 57 records, 7524 bytes RECORD: (id=2) → (uuid="884e471c-0e82-11e7- 这是因为每个叶节点都有一个指向包含序列中下一个记录的的指针。 例如,第5指向下一第6。第6指向前一(第5),并指向下一(第7)。 一旦分裂的创建,将其回收的唯一方法是将创建的降至合并阈值下。当这发生时,InnoDB通过合并操作将数据从分裂迁移走。 另外一个组织数据的方法是OPTIMIZE TABlE。 这意味着它们还有更好的空间利用率,而UUID的半随机特性将导致显著的“稀疏”分布(会有更多的和相关的分裂)。 在合并时,尝试合并的次数因主键的不同而更加不同。 ? 输出显示有52186次分裂,产生了127.92MB的碎片。 一旦发生分裂,唯一的方法是将创建的降至合并阈值之下。当这种情况发生时,InnoDB通过合并操作将数据从分裂的中移出。

    3.5K20发布于 2020-07-06
  • 来自专栏爱可生开源社区

    第14期:数据合并

    MySQL InnoDB 表数据或者二级索引(简称数据或者索引)的合并与分裂对 InnoDB 表整体性能影响很大;数据的这类操作越多,对 InnoDB 表数据写入的影响越大。 MySQL 提供了一个数据合并临界值(MERGE_THRESHOLD),在某些场景下,可以人为介入,减少数据合并与分裂。 简述数据的分裂 D 和 E,两个页面记录占用都在 49%。那么合并后, D 记录占用 98%,只剩下 2%。 F 和 H,两个页面记录占用也都是 49%,那么合并后, F 记录占用 98%,也只剩下 2%。 比默认的合并次数少了 20 多倍。所以可以看到,在一定的数据模型下,手动控制合并临界值对数据合并频率调节非常有效。

    91820发布于 2020-11-03
  • 来自专栏MySQL修行 | 老叶茶馆

    InnoDB数据什么时候合并

    为什么要合并数据 2. 什么时候合并数据 2.1 准备测试环境 2.2 找到两个相邻 2.3 试探性逐步删除数据,接近阈值 2.4 再次只删除一条记录,验证是否合并 3. 或者经过多次长度变小的UPDATE操作后(将varchar列长度更新变短),数据填充率低于一定程度也会尝试合并合并完毕之后,空出来的就会被标记为空闲,等待再分配。 Server version: 5.7.22-22-log Source distribution 2.2 找到两个相邻 随机找到其中的两个相邻的,pageno分别是7和8。 果真如此,发现第7号page当前有64条记录,这是两个page合并之后的结果。 因此,合并阈值既可以用于聚集索引,也可以用于辅助索引

    72820发布于 2020-07-16
  • 来自专栏CSDN

    bootstrap列表展示合并单元格

    bootstrap列表展示合并单元格 页面展示效果 页面代码 $(function() { var options = { url: prefix

    50610编辑于 2024-03-28
  • 来自专栏SAS程序分享号号号

    SAS-RTF合并之告别空白

    日前,小编亲眼目睹了RTF合并删空白的痛苦,数百的文档穿插着无数无规律的空白,删一电脑卡半分钟。 既然用了小编写的宏程序,又让小编亲眼目睹了删空白的痛苦,那么就安排了一下,来解决一下这个问题,让合并后的RTF再无空白。 相关文章 SAS-如何简单快捷的实现RTF合并 SAS-RTF的合并【完善篇】 SAS-文本转化成RTF编码 如上三篇,是小编关于RTF合并相关的历史推文,随着时间的变化,程序也在不断的更新,功能也逐步趋于完善 那么今天本文将用四行代码告别空白,再也不用手动删除空白了。 正文 空白 ? 先来看一下空白,如上图中第6、8为空白,第13把脚注挤到了下一。那么显然合并完正确的RTF不应该是这样子的。 如果对RTF合并不了解,可以看本文前的专辑。 添加位置 ? 程序下载 公众号回复:RTF合并V3.0,获取V3.0免费宏包及V1.0源码。

    3K20发布于 2020-06-02
  • 来自专栏Rust

    Polars Rust 第 7 课:数据合并与 Join

    本节课,我们将系统学习 Polars Rust 中的数据合并操作,包括纵向/横向拼接、五种 Join 类型、多条件 Join、asof Join,以及 Lazy 框架下的查询优化技巧。 在 Lazy 框架下,进行横向合并(即把两个 DataFrame 的列并排拼接)时,不再推荐使用 with_columns() + Cross Join 的 hack 方式。 合并 users 表和 orders 表(Left Join) 2. 筛选出总消费超过 200 元的用户 3. 按总消费降序排列 4. 用 Left Join 合并两张表 2. 计算每个用户的总消费金额和订单数量 3. 添加一列 avg_amount(平均消费金额 = 总消费 / 订单数) 4. 八、总结与下节预告 本节课我们系统学习了 Polars Rust 中的数据合并操作,从基础拼接到高级 Join,再到 Lazy 框架下的查询优化。

    16410编辑于 2026-04-23
  • 来自专栏编程创造城市

    table标签经典案例,综合使用行合并与列合并实现html网页表格【2020网综合笔记03】

    本文最终效果说明: 说明:其中数字1、3、4单元格实现合并两行。 数字11实现合并两列。 这个表格练习,充分考量了一个开发人员对表格类型标签的掌握程度,可在此基础上实现更为复杂的表格。 我们对于表格中行合并与列合并的操作都是用在td或者th这样的列单元格标签上的。 当前一格有行合并效果是,后一格默认单元格占据一行。 界面效果: ? 8 9 7<

    2.6K10发布于 2020-12-07
  • 来自专栏从零开始学自动化测试

    git使用教程7-pycharm 使用 git merge 合并分支

    前言 前面一篇已经用 pycharm 创建了分支,当我们在某个分支上代码开发完成,代码测试没问题后需要把分支上的代码合并到 master 分支上。 本篇讲解如何使用 pycharm 合并自己的分支。 查看当前分支 打开 pycharm-VCS-Git-Branches ,查看当前项目的分支 ? merge合并分支 先查看 master 分支是没有 test_yoyoketang.py 文件的。 ? 此时代码已经合并到本地的 master 分支上了(此时只是本地仓库的合并,并没有合并到远程仓库)。 接下来push下就可以推送到远程仓库了 ? push成功后打开远程仓库的web页面,查看 master 分支,就会发现已经合并成功 ?

    3.6K20发布于 2020-03-12
  • 来自专栏小狐狸说事

    7b2美化-手机菜单底部添加滚动播报

    7b2美化-手机菜单底部添加滚动播报 ---- 以下代码放到b2/Modules/Templates/Header.php 搜索

    '.self::logo

    76010编辑于 2022-11-17
  • 来自专栏Corley的开发笔记

    uni-app实战之社区交友APP(7)消息开发

    前言 本文主要介绍了消息也的开发,主要包括3部分: 消息列表开发,包括页面配置、消息列表组件的开发和封装、下拉刷新功能和下拉弹出层组件的使用; 我的好友列表开发,包括页面配置、导航组件开发、好友列表组件开发和封装 .text-dark { color: #333333; } /* 下拉弹出框样式 */ .popup-content { background-color: #fff; padding: 7px 二、我的好友列表开发 1.pages.json配置 我的好友列表入口在消息,如下: // 监听原生导航栏按钮事件 onNavigationBarButtonTap(e) { console.log 同时需要实现点击搜索框时跳转到搜索、点击取消时返回上一,user-list.vue如下: <template> <view> </view> </template> <script> 0未知、1女性、2男性 age: 23, isFollow: true } const test_data2 = { avatar: '/static/img/userpic/7.

    2.6K30发布于 2021-02-04
  • 来自专栏Java

    【每日一题】7.LeetCode——合并两个有序链表

    题目描述 将两个升序链表合并为一个新的 升序 链表并返回。新链表是通过拼接给定的两个链表的所有节点组成的。

    22110编辑于 2024-05-07
  • 来自专栏刷题笔记

    【2019秋PAT乙级真题】7-5 链表合并 (25 分)

    本文链接:https://blog.csdn.net/shiliang97/article/details/100634522 7-5 链表合并 (25 分) 给定两个单链表 L​1​​=a​1​​→ 例如给定两个链表分别为 6→7 和 1→2→3→4→5,你应该输出 1→2→7→3→4→6→5。 输入样例: 00100 01000 7 02233 2 34891 00100 6 00001 34891 3 10086 01000 1 02233 00033 5 -1 10086 4 00033 00001 7 -1 输出样例: 01000 1 02233 02233 2 00001 00001 7 34891 34891 3 10086 10086 4 00100 00100 6 00033

    45620发布于 2019-11-08
  • 来自专栏PHP点滴

    PHP7新增的NULL合并运算符??和?:的区别

    php7 中,新增了两个很有意思的运算符 ?? 和 ?: 那??( NULL 合并运算符)和?:的区别是什么? 两种运算符差别 (1)??

    76600发布于 2020-02-05
  • 来自专栏路过君BLOG from CSDN

    EXTJS7 classic tabpanel增加签报错Error: Invalid component “itemId“

    extjs对组件属性id,itemId存在格式校验。以字母或下划线开始,后面可跟随字母,下划线,数字或连字符

    34820编辑于 2021-12-07
  • 来自专栏小狐狸说事

    WordPress网站7b2主题美化之404

    WordPress网站7b2主题美化之404面 ---- 1.效果演示 2.实现教程 教程大致可分为两步:替换原404文件——美化404文件 2.1.替换404文件 原404文件位置:主题目录——404

    69420编辑于 2022-11-17
  • 来自专栏Android、鸿蒙开发

    APP 引导、欢迎运用

    APP 引导、欢迎运用 在实际生活中我们使用的每一款App都会有一个引导和欢迎页面,这两个页面主要是增加用户体验,引导是在你第一次安装该APP的时候显示的,而欢迎你你每次进入应用的时候出现的。 从头开始 创建一个名为 GuidePageDemo 的项目 ,然后新建两个类,GuideActivity,SplashActivity,第一个类用于实现引导,第二个用于判断APP是否为第一次进入,是就启动引导 然后我们来看引导这个Activity怎么写。 ? 这个是整个项目的目录,一目了然,接下来我们一个一个的打开看。 android.support.v4.app.Fragment; import android.support.v4.view.ViewPager; import android.support.v7. 然后就是是在欢迎里面去判断你是否为第一次进入。

    2.2K20发布于 2020-09-25
  • 来自专栏数据小魔方

    多表合并——MS Query合并报表

    今天要跟大家分享的仍然是多表合并——MS Query合并报表! excel中隐藏着一个强大的查询工具——MS Query,但是隐藏的很深,可能很多人都不知道。 它的功能却异常强大,特别是报表合并、查询等。 我们经常的会碰到的关于合并表的难题无外乎两大类: 记录合并(横向行合并); 变量合并(纵向列合并)。 记录合并(横向行合并) 这种情况下要求列字段标题与顺序相同(无合并单元格) 本例一共有四个工作薄(一班、二班、三班、四班)(每一个工作薄中只有sheet1是有效的表,每一个表都是15条记录),每一个表列字段数目 没错我们就是要通过修改SQL代码来完成数据的合并,但是不要担心不需要自己去写,只是稍微修改一下就OK了。 ? 变量合并(纵向列合并) 这种情况下,要求多表之中有一个共同列字段,且该列字段不存在重复记录。 这里所以使用的案例数据结构如下: ?

    4K80发布于 2018-04-10
  • 来自专栏数据小魔方

    数据透视表多表合并|字段合并

    今天要跟大家分享的内容是数据透视表多表合并——字段合并! 因为之前一直都没有琢磨出来怎么使用数据透视表做横向合并(字段合并),总觉得关于表合并绍的不够完整,最近终于弄懂了数据透视表字段合并的思路,赶紧分享给大家! Ctrl+d 之后迅速按p,调出数据透视表向导 选择多重合并计算选项: ? 选择自定义计算字段 ? 分别添加三个表区域,字段格式设置为0(默认)。 ? 在新工作表中选择合并表存放位置,最后完后。 ? 此时已经完成了数据表之间的多表字段合并! ? 相关阅读: 数据透视表多表合并 多表合并——MS Query合并报表

    9.2K80发布于 2018-04-10
  • 来自专栏莫浅子的学习笔记

    PTA -7-51 两个有序链表序列的合并(C++)

    已知两个非降序链表序列S1与S2,设计函数构造出S1与S2合并后的新的非降序链表S3。 输出格式: 在一行中输出合并后新的非降序链表,数字间用空格分开,结尾不能有多余空格;若新链表为空,输出NULL。

    71520编辑于 2022-11-18
  • 来自专栏Hank’s Blog

    Excel合并

    file_name = "1.xlsx") #读取表1为字典e1 e2 = pe.get_book_dict(file_name = "2.xlsx") #读取表2为字典e2 e1.update(e2) #合并两个表的内容

    76820发布于 2020-09-16
领券